Hi team,

Before I hand off the 3.2 release, please note the humidity sensor drift reported on Verdana controllers in the Elmbrook trial site. Drift exceeds 4% after roughly ten days of continuous operation; firmware 3.2.1 adds an automatic recalibration cycle every 72 hours. Support should advise growers to install 3.2.1 and trigger a manual recalibration once. The hotfix bundle must be verified before distribution, so I'm including the signing key used for the 3.2.1 packages below.

release key, fahof-yagap: bky3_m5d

## Deployment

Stormrelay fans out weather alerts from the Gale ingest queue to regional notifier pods. Support staff should know that each pod pulls its region list at startup, so a redeploy is required after any region change. Deploys go through the Harbormast pipeline; never restart pods manually during an active alert window, as in-flight fan-outs will be dropped without retry. If a customer reports missing alerts, check pod logs before escalating to the platform team. The current production configuration values are listed below.

settings of fahag-haduf:
[ulaox]
port = 8443
region = south-2
host = ulaox.lumiccorp.internal
timeout_ms = 500
retries = 8

Snapshot tests for the Perlatine UI kit run nightly and compare rendered component trees against stored baselines. Support should treat snapshot diffs as non-blocking unless a customer-facing widget is affected. To pull the latest diff report from the test dashboard API, authenticate with the token that follows.

session JWT of yaguf-tahop = eyJhbGciOiJIUzI1NiIsInR5cCI6IkpXVCJ9.eyJzdWIiOiIIvtUmFqQ_4In0.rjsW2NuF59R8

Minutes — Dept Heads Sync, Varnell Motors

Warranty costs on the Kestrel line ran 32% over forecast — mostly the gearbox seal issue. Supplier Qorrin is covering part; we eat the rest this quarter. Service desk getting two temps to clear the backlog. Finance wants weekly tracking until we're back under target. Bigger picture on why this matters next.

confidential, yahag-bahap: Drumirox Partners is in early talks to buy Jorwynix Systems for about $201.4 million. The Istir launch date is August 28, and nothing goes to the press before then. Legal wants the Norwynox Foods term sheet redrafted before April 4.